2011-2022年北大数字普惠金融指数“第五期”(包括省市县)

该篇文章详细阐述了北京大学自2011年至2022年间发布的数字普惠金融指数,涵盖全国31省、337个地级市及2800个县,涉及支付、保险、投资等多个业务领域的深度与广度。由于数据安全原因,部分指数在2019-2022年未公开。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

2011-2022年北大数字普惠金融指数“第五期”(包括省市县)

1、时间:2011-2022年 其中县级的时间为2014-2022年

2、来源:北大数字普惠金融指数

3、范围:全国31省,337个地级市以及2800个县

4、指标:覆盖广度、使用深度、支付业务、保险业务、货币基金业务、投资业务、信用业务、信贷业务、数字化程度

这套指数包括数字普惠金融指数,以及数字金融覆盖广度、数字金融使用深度以及普惠金融数字化程度;此外使用深度指数中还包含支付、信贷、保险、信用、投资、货币基金等业务分类指数;但由于监管和公司数据安全审核等方面的原因,2019-2022年的信用和货币基金分指数,没有对外公布。

5、参考文献:郭峰,王靖一,王芳,孔涛,张勋,程志云.测度中国数字普惠金融发展:指数编制与空间特征

6、下载链接:

2011-2022年北大数字普惠金融指数数据(包括省市县)icon-default.png?t=N7T8https://download.csdn.net/download/m0_71334485/88770847

### 解决方案 在 Vue 3.0 和 Vite 使用 TypeScript 配置 Axios 时,如果遇到 `'default' is not exported by qs` 的错误,通常是因为 Rollup 或其他构建工具无法正确解析 `qs` 库的默认导出。以下是详细的解决方案: #### 1. 修改依赖导入方式 尝试更改 `qs` 的导入方式以匹配 CommonJS 格式的模块。可以显式地通过解构语法访问其默认导出。 ```typescript import * as QS from 'qs'; const axiosInstance = axios.create({ baseURL: '/api', paramsSerializer: (params) => QS.stringify(params, { arrayFormat: 'brackets' }), }); ``` 这种方式能够避免因默认导出不兼容而导致的问题[^1]。 #### 2. 更新 `vite.config.ts` 为了更好地支持第三方库的兼容性,在 Vite 配置文件中添加 `resolve.alias` 来指定如何处理特定模块。 ```javascript import { defineConfig } from 'vite'; export default defineConfig({ resolve: { alias: { qs: 'qs/dist/esm', // 确保使用 ESM 版本 }, }, }); ``` 此配置会强制加载 `qs` 的 ES Module 版本而不是传统的 CommonJS 文件[^3]。 #### 3. 安装最新版本的 `qs` 有时旧版的 `qs` 可能存在一些未修复的问题或者与现代框架不够适配的情况。因此建议升级到最新的稳定版本。 ```bash npm install qs@latest --save ``` 更新之后重新运行项目并观察是否有改善[^4]。 #### 4. 调整 TypeScript 类型定义 如果你仍然看到类似的类型错误提示,则可能需要手动调整 `.d.ts` 中关于 `qs` 的声明部分来适应当前环境下的需求。 创建一个新的全局扩展文件(如 `global.d.ts`),加入如下内容: ```typescript declare module 'qs' { const content: any; export default content; } ``` 这一步是为了告诉编译器忽略潜在的类型冲突问题。 --- ### 总结 上述方法涵盖了从修改代码逻辑、优化构建流程以及调整外部包等多个角度解决问题的可能性。具体采用哪种取决于实际开发场景和个人偏好。 ```typescript // Example of final implementation after fixes. import axios, { AxiosRequestConfig } from 'axios'; import * as QS from 'qs'; const instance = axios.create({ headers: {'Content-Type': 'application/x-www-form-urlencoded'}, transformRequest: [(data: object): string => QS.stringify(data)] }); instance.post('/example-endpoint', { key: 'value' }) .then(response => console.log(response.data)) .catch(error => console.error('Error:', error)); ```
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包

打赏作者

m0_71334485

你的鼓励将是我创作的最大动力

¥1 ¥2 ¥4 ¥6 ¥10 ¥20
扫码支付:¥1
获取中
扫码支付

您的余额不足,请更换扫码支付或充值

打赏作者

实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值